Needs and Uses: The information
collection requirement is necessary to
obtain and record TRICARE network
civilian provider-user satisfaction with
the administrative processes/services of
managed care support contractors
(MCSC) in three TRICARE regions
within the United States (North, West,
and South) and three regions
internationally (Europe, Pacific and
Latin America). The survey will obtain
TRICARE network civilian provider
opinions regarding claims processing,
customer service, and administrative
support by the TRICARE regional
contractors. The reports of findings from
these surveys, coupled with
performance criteria from other sources,
will be used by the TRICARE Regional
Administrative Contracting Officers to
determine incentive award fee
determination.

Respondents are TRICARE network
providers which are defined as a person,
business, or institution that provides
health care.
DHA has delegated oversight of the
civilian provider network to the
TRICARE Regional Offices. To improve
DHA’s oversight of the civilian provider
network, GAO has recommended OASD
HA explore options for improving the
civilian provider surveys so that the
results of the surveys could be useful to
the DHA and to the contractors in
identifying civilian provider concerns
and developing actions that might
mitigate concerns and help ensure the
adequacy of the civilian provider
network.
The goal of this survey effort is to
provide regional Administrative
Contracting Officers with information
on provider end-user satisfaction with
the administrative processes/services of
MCSC. Specifically, confidential
telephone surveys of civilian network
providers will be conducted that focus
on three basic business functions
provided of claims processing, customer
service, and administrative services by
the MCSC.

The staff of the Federal Energy
Regulatory Commission (FERC or
Commission) has prepared a final
environmental impact statement (EIS)
for the Atlantic Coast Pipeline (ACP)
and Supply Header Project (SHP) as
proposed by Atlantic Coast Pipeline,
LLC (Atlantic) and Dominion Energy
Transmission, Inc. (DETI), respectively,
in the above-referenced dockets.
Atlantic and DETI request authorization
to construct and operate a total of 642.0
miles of natural gas transmission
pipeline and associated facilities, and
three new natural gas-fired compressor
stations; and to modify four existing
compressor stations. The projects would
provide about 1.44 billion cubic feet per
day of natural gas to electric generation,
distribution, and end use markets in
Virginia and North Carolina. In
addition, Atlantic and Piedmont Natural
Gas. Co., Inc. (Piedmont) request
authorization to allow Atlantic to lease
capacity on Piedmont’s existing
pipeline distribution system in North
Carolina for use by Atlantic (Capacity
Lease Proposal). No construction or
facility modifications are proposed with
the Capacity Lease.

SUMMARY: The Office of Fossil Energy (FE) of the Department of Energy
gives notice that during June 2017, it issued orders granting authority
to import and export natural gas, to import and export liquefied
natural gas (LNG), Order to Show Cause, Request for Rehearing and
Motion for Leave to Answer, Request to Extend Commencement Date, and
vacating authority. These orders are summarized in the attached
appendix and may be found on the FE Web site at https://energy.gov/fe/listing-doefe-authorizationsorders-issued-2017.
They are also available for inspection and copying in the U.S.
Department of Energy (FE-34), Division of Natural Gas Regulation,
Office of Regulation and International Engagement, Office of Fossil
Energy, Docket Room 3E-033, Forrestal Building, 1000 Independence
Avenue SW., Washington, DC 20585, (202) 586-9478. The Docket Room is
open between the hours of 8:00 a.m. and 4:30 p.m., Monday through
Friday, except Federal holidays.
